Job description

Job Overview

We are seeking an experienced, innovative, and enthusiastic Specialist Clinical or Counselling Psychologist to join our exciting new Universities of Cambridge and Anglia Ruskin Mental Health Student Service (UCARMHSS) pilot, which is set to launch soon.

This service will offer multiple pathways: psychiatry, psychology, and care coordination, providing students with access to tailored interventions. The goal is to improve access to mental health support, inform students about available resources, and guide them in managing their mental health.

Key Features of the Service
  • A focus on student needs rather than diagnosis, with each referral undergoing thorough triage and, when necessary, formulation assessments.
  • Proactive support to help students succeed academically and socially at university.
  • Flexible access options, including face-to-face, telephone, video, and online services, to meet individual preferences.
  • Comprehensive care coordination, including assessment, case management, self-management support, and liaison with university services.
Main Duties of the Job
  • This role offers an exciting opportunity to provide specialist applied psychology services to students from the University of Cambridge and Anglia Ruskin University who present with moderate to severe mental health difficulties.
  • Provide specialist psychological assessments and therapy, and offer advice and consultation on psychological care to colleagues and other agencies.
  • Work autonomously within professional guidelines and the framework of Trust and service policies.
  • Utilize research skills for audit, policy development, and service improvement within the team/service area.
Working for Our Organisation

Cambridgeshire and Peterborough NHS Foundation Trust is dedicated to delivering high-quality, compassionate health and social care to improve community wellbeing. Our services include mental health care for children, adults, and older people, forensic and specialist mental health, learning disabilities, primary care, liaison psychiatry, substance misuse, social care, and research.
